Many companies reseller or distributor of Cisco products push their employees to certify (or people looking for certified). This is because the partner program, Cisco requires companies that they employ staff certified, become Premier, Silver or Gold partner, thus having access to additional services and facilities by Cisco itself (free publicity, various demo kits, etc…)

To obtain certification the easiest way is certainly to take courses, usually organized by Cisco Training Partners. The courses are taught by certified instructors Cisco, Cisco Certified Systems Instructor (CCSI) and usually have a high added value given by the laboratories (test played on practical classroom training environments containing real Cisco devices).

Cisco certifications have a fixed term, because this networker today must keep up to date and technology evolves so quickly. Certifications CCNA , CCDA , CCNP , CCDP and specializations have a duration of three years. Certification CCIE two. After this period you will need to recertify, which does not mean to repeat all the tests but in principle a recertification examination for each type of certification achieved. You may have read in some sites specialized in securities of the subject, Cisco CCNP certification will appear in a few months in the version 6 with fresh content and to solve new problems to which networks professionals about now face .
Specifically, the composite examination will be divided into three blocks and available from the month of July 2010:

  • Implementing Cisco IP Routing (ROUTE 642-902) which replaces the current BSCI (Building Scalable Cisco Internetworks)
  • Implementing Cisco IP Switched Networks (SWITCH 642-813) which replaces the current BCMSN (Building Cisco Multilayer Switching Networks)
  • Troubleshooting (TShoot 642-832), which normally replace the current reviews ISCW and ONT.

Building Scalable Cisco Inernet Work (BSCI)

By Diane Teare, Catherine Paquet.

Published by Cisco Press.

Series: Self-Study Guide.

    Description:Building Scalable Cisco Internetworks (BSCI) , Third Edition is a    Cisco authorized, self-paced learning tool for CCNP preparation. This book teaches readers to design, configure, maintain, and scale routed networks.The book covers routing principles of both distance vector and link-state routing protocolsIP addressing techniques; the theory behind the IGP and EGP routing protocols;configuration and troubleshooting information for each protocol.
    The book provides early and comprehensive foundation learning for the CCNP BSCI exam. Important routing topics, including advanced IP addressing, routing principles, manipulating routing updates, and EIGRP, OSPF, IS-IS, and BGP configuration.
    Chapters open with a list of objectives to focus the reader’s study. Configuration exercises at the end of each chapter and a master lab exercise that ties all the topics together in the last chapter help illuminate theoretical concepts. Key terms are highlighted and defined, and each chapter concludes with a summary to help review key concepts.

    CCNP ONT Official Exam Certification Guide

    by Amir S. Ranjbar - CCIE No. 8669

    Publisher: Cisco Press
    Pub Date: May 21, 2007
    Print ISBN-10: 1-58720-176-3
    Print ISBN-13: 978-1-58720-176-9

    This  official study guide helps you master all the topics on the CCNP ONT exam, including


    1. Implementing a voice-over-IP (VoIP) network
    2. Implementing QoS on converged networks
    3. Specific IP QoS mechanisms for implementing the DiffServ QoS model
    4. AutoQoS
    5. Wireless security
    6. Basic wireless management

    It is entirely focused on security in today’s networks, and this is reflected in the ways of Cisco certification. Cisco offers a security track and CCIE Cisco Certified Security Professional (CPSC) Intermediate certification, but there is no real equivalent to the CCNA on the security side.

    One security certifications most popular partner is the specialist certification Cisco VPN. This track consists of two examinations of a securing Cisco Network Devices (SND 642-551) and a review Cisco Secure Virtual Private Networks (CSVPN, 642-511) review. For the Cisco VPN Specialist exam, you must hold a valid CCNA certification. Read the rest of this entry »

    Cisco Systems was founded in 1984 by a married couple named Len and Sandy Lerner Bosacki. They were computer engineers working at Stanford University near San Francisco, California. The name of Cisco, which was originally spelled with a small c, was taken to San Francisco.

    This is exactly the right product at the right time because it allowed previously incompatible computers to communicate with each other. The Cisco has contributed to the creation and growth of the Internet. The modification of the standard Internet Protocol (IP) reduces drastically the need for a multi-protocol router, but this time the company was well established and able to diversify into other networking products.
